Coconut Lime Loaf Cake

πŸ₯₯ This Coconut Lime Loaf Cake combines tropical coconut and zesty lime flavors for a refreshing and moist treat.
🍰 The toasted coconut topping adds delightful texture, making it an ideal cake for spring and summer gatherings.

  • Total Time: 1 hour 15 minutes
  • Yield: 8-10 servings

Ingredients

– 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our for the base structure

– 1/2 teaspoon salt to balance the sweetness

– 1 teaspoon baking powder for leavening

– 1 cup granulated sugar for sweetness and moisture

– 2 tablespoons lime zest for fresh citrus aroma

– 3/4 cup coconut milk for creamy texture, shaken well before use

– 1/2 cup melted and cooled coconut oil for richness

– 2 large slightly beaten eggs to bind the ingredients

– 2 teaspoons fresh lime juice for zesty tang

– 1/2 teaspoon coconut extract for enhanced coconut flavor

– 1/2 cup sweetened flaked coconut to mix into the batter

– 3 tablespoons sweetened flaked coconut for sprinkling on top

– 1 cup powdered sugar for the sweet topping

– 2 tablespoons fresh lime juice to make the glaze smooth and tangy

Instructions

1-Getting started: Getting started with this coconut lime loaf cake is simple and fun, with a preparation time of about 15 minutes and a total bake time of around 1 hour. Begin by preheating your o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it and preparing an 8 1/2 x 4 1/2 inch loaf pan with cooking spray for easy release. This step ensures your cake bakes evenly and comes out perfectly.

2-In a large bowl, whisk together the dry ingredients: 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and 1 teaspoon baking powder. To boost the flavors, rub 1 cup granulated sugar with 2 tablespoons lime zest in a small bowl until it smells amazing, then add it to the dry mix. For a ceramic loaf pan, which works well here, this method helps in achieving that toasted coconut topping effect.

3-Gathering and Mixing the Wet Ingredients: Next, in a separate bowl, combine the wet ingredients: 3/4 cup coconut milk, 1/2 cup melted and cooled coconut oil, 2 large slightly beaten eggs, 2 teaspoons fresh lime juice, and 1/2 teaspoon coconut extract. Slowly add this mixture to the dry ingredients, stirring gently to keep the batter light. The recipe is forgiving, so don’t worry if you’re new to baking.

4-Once mixed, fold in 1/2 cup sweetened flaked coconut. Pour the batter into your prepared pan, sprinkle the remaining 3 tablespoons sweetened flaked coconut on top, and tap the pan gently to even it out. This adds both texture and flavor as it toasts during baking.

5-Baking and Finishing Touches: Bake for about 60 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Let it cool in the pan for 15 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ely. For the glaze, whisk together 1 cup powdered sugar and 2 tablespoons fresh lime juice, and drizzle it over the cooled cake before serving. If you want to skip the glaze, the cake still tastes great on its own.

Notes

πŸ₯₯ Use well-shaken canned coconut milk for best results.
πŸ”₯ Toasted coconut topping enhances flavor and texture.
🌿 The lime glaze is optional but adds a bright finishing touch.
